Description

This deceptively spacious detached home is set on a generous plot in a prime position, backing onto the nature reserve and overlooking the sand dunes beyond. Tucked away yet close to local amenities and transport links, the property offers privacy and convenience.

The ground floor includes a lounge, sitting room, Study area (originally bedroom four), a modern fitted kitchen, guest cloakroom, two double bedrooms and a bathroom.

Upstairs, there’s a further double bedroom, bathroom, and a large first-floor lounge with picture windows enjoying stunning views over the nature reserve and dunes. Outside, there is ample parking, a large tandem garage and a summer house—ideal for relaxing or entertaining.

This unique home offers space, flexibility and a beautiful setting. Internal viewing is strongly recommended. No onward chain.
